È possibile memorizzare un elenco in una variabile con Python . Prova a copiare l'elenco con la creazione di una nuova variabile e assegnando la prima variabile ad esso . Se si modifica la lista e poi l'output il valore di entrambe le variabili , vi renderete conto che entrambi sono stati cambiati , infatti , la seconda variabile di lista non contiene una copia del primo , ma è semplicemente un altro puntatore alla stessa memoria posizione. Utilizza elenco sintassi affettare di Python per copiare un elenco che non contiene elenchi o altri oggetti composti. Importare il modulo " copia " e utilizzare la funzione " deepcopy " per copiare le liste che contengono oggetti composti . Istruzioni
Elenchi semplici - Affettare Sintassi
1
Lanciare l' interprete della riga di comando Python
2
Digitare il seguente comando per creare una lista: .
a = [ 1,2,3,4 ]
3
Fai una copia della lista di affettare l'intera lista :
b = a [ : ]
Compound liste - deepcopy
4
lanciare l'interprete della riga di comando Python
5
Creare una lista di liste con il seguente comando . un [ , [ 4,5,6 , [ 7,8,9 [ 1,2,3 ] ] ] ]
6
importare la funzione
= " deepcopy " : :
da copia import deepcopy
7
copia la lista con il seguente comando :
b = deepcopy ( a)